What is the difference between isnull and isblank in salesforce




















Essentially the system works the same way as you'd expect in a programming language: an empty string is not the same as a null value, it is still an instance of a string. The link to the Blog in the original question on Salesforce Interview Questions is broken, so we don't know the context.

For that reason I'm going to add an update that goes beyond the answers provided. See the following references in the Apex Documentation for the String Class. Instead, IsEmpty is used for sets, lists or maps with zero elements.

You'll only see isNull used in Formulas. In checking the documentation , you'll find the following:. Sign up to join this community. The best answers are voted up and rise to the top. Stack Overflow for Teams — Collaborate and share knowledge with a private group. Create a free Team What is Teams?

Learn more. Asked 8 years, 8 months ago. Active 1 year, 6 months ago. If so, a 0 is counted for that field. Note that above formula requires you select the Treat blank fields as blanks option under Blank Field Handling while the Advanced Formula subtab is showing.

Multi select picklist fields are never null in s-controls which are deprecated, buttons, and email templates, so using ISNULL function with a multi select picklist field in those contexts always returns false. Choose Treat blank fields as blanks for your formula when referencing a number field, percent field, or currency field in an ISNULL function. Choosing Treat blank fields as 0s gives blank fields the value of 0 so none of them will be null. Merge fields can be handled as blanks, which can affect the results of components like s-controls which are deprecated because they can call ISNULL function.

If you have any questions, comments etc. As always, please feel free to get in touch me as I would be more than happy to assist you with any of your Salesforce development needs. Email This BlogThis! Improve this question. NullUserException Sitansu Sitansu 3, 7 7 gold badges 30 30 silver badges 58 58 bronze badges. Add a comment. Active Oldest Votes. Improve this answer. Artyom Sokolov Artyom Sokolov 2, 3 3 gold badges 23 23 silver badges 34 34 bronze badges.

Sign up or log in Sign up using Google. Sign up using Facebook. Sign up using Email and Password. Post as a guest Name.



0コメント

  • 1000 / 1000